Set against the backdrop of the Iranian revolution and the Iran-Iraq war, 'Persian Nights' is the story of a young Indian girl, her father who is a professor, and their family, who relocate from India to Iran. 'Persian Nights' brings together elements of iconic graphic novels like 'Persepolis', 'I Remember Beirut' and 'Sisters', weaving a gentle and subtle story of family, upheaval, and cross-cultural experiences. This is the story of an outsider who feels like an insider; a story about all that we have in common.
